Here is our quick easy process to get your estimate with a professional designer




First Step is to please Contact via email from our request a consultation page. We look forward to talking with you1


Then before beginning the design process, it's essential to conduct a pre-review of your project inquiry to understand your goals, preferences, and budget constraints fully.

We will connect you with a professional landscape designer who has the experience working on projects ranging from $10,000 to $150,000 ensuring that they you get the expert guidance tailored to your budget and needs. This designer possess the skills and knowledge to create stunning outdoor spaces while maximizing the value within the specified budget range. They will reach out to you shortly.




The landscape designer will have another phone call with you to delve deeper into the project details. This discussion will involve refining the design concept, addressing any questions or concerns you may have, and gathering additional information about your preferences and priorities. Using advanced 3D modeling software, the designer will create a base map of your home and property. During the onsite meeting, you and the designer can further discuss the project, explore the property together, and clarify any details or preferences that may require additional attention.





The design meeting, or final selections meeting, will vary depending on the scope of your project. In some cases, the onsite meeting will serve as the final selections meeting, where the designer will bring samples and provide an estimate based on our previous phone discussions. During this meeting, the designer will communicate rough budget numbers if they differ from our initial phone discussion, or if any additional elements have been included.


Once we have received the official quote, we proceed with a final selections meeting or quote presentation. During this meeting, you'll have the opportunity to review the detailed quote and discuss any final adjustments or selections. Once everything is agreed upon, we'll proceed with sign-off, marking the official commencement of your project.
